● A kindergarten teacher wants to develop the concept of set and which
items belong in a set. What would be an appropriate activity for her to
do?
a. Have students use as many words as they can think of to describe a
tree and a set of playground equipment
b. Look at two objects and tell how they are similar and different
c. Give students a set of pattern blocks and have the students sort the
blocks into categories they see fit
d. Give students sticks of differing lengths and have them put them in
order from smallest to biggest Answer: C


● A teacher has students cut a square or rectangle from a piece of paper.
She then has students draw a line connecting opposing corners. The
class discusses their findings. What is she trying to teach the students
about?
a. Similarity
b. Right triangles
c. Parallel lines
d. Slope Answer: B

, ● Second graders are working with groups of blocks. The students find
that with some groups of blocks, they can make two vertical stacks
exactly the same height. With other groups of blocks, there is one block
left over. What concept could be introduced?
a. Even and odd numbers
b. Common numbers
c. Inverse operations
d. None of the above Answer: A


● A student is having trouble with single by double digit addition. Which
assessment could best pinpoint the problem?
a. Criterion referenced assessment
b. Norm referenced assessment
c. Performance assessment
d. Error analysis Answer: D


● A kindergarten student is completing a triangle, circle, triangle, circle
pattern at a math center. This practice is setting the stage for which
mathematical concept?
a. Algebra
b. Geometry
c. Measurement
d. Probability Answer: A
